Глава 16. Установка из исходного кода

Содержание

16.1. Требования
16.2. Получение исходного кода
16.3. Сборка и установка с использованием Autoconf и Make
16.3.1. Краткий вариант
16.3.2. Процедура установки
16.3.3. Параметры configure
16.3.4. Переменные окружения для configure
16.4. Сборка и установка с использованием Meson
16.4.1. Краткий вариант
16.4.2. Процедура установки
16.4.3. Параметры meson setup
16.5. Действия после установки
16.5.1. Разделяемые библиотеки
16.5.2. Переменные окружения
16.6. Поддерживаемые платформы
16.7. Замечания по отдельным платформам
16.7.1. AIX
16.7.2. Cygwin
16.7.3. macOS
16.7.4. MinGW/Собственная сборка Windows
16.7.5. Solaris

В этой главе описывается установка PostgreSQL из распространяемого пакета исходного кода. Если вы устанавливаете готовые двоичные пакеты, например RPM или Debian, нужную вам информацию вы найдёте не здесь, а в Главе 18.

Применительно к сборке PostgreSQL для Microsoft Windows эта глава будет полезна, если вы намерены производить компиляцию, используя MinGW или Cygwin; но если вы намерены использовать Microsoft Visual C++, перейдите к Главе 17.